Wholesale Purchasing Manager - Full Time

Position Summary

The Purchasing Manager will oversee day-to-day purchasing operations and vendor management for GrowNYC Wholesale, New York City's only regional food hub. This role focuses on overseeing cost management processes, inventory control systems, and maintaining strong relationships with vendors and farm partners. The Purchasing Manager will be responsible for overseeing Cost of Goods Sold (COGS) management, implementing and maintaining PAR levels for inventory optimization, and spearheading the development of a comprehensive purchasing network to ensure year-round product availability despite New York's seasonal growing limitations. This includes coordinating with regional suppliers, food hubs, and partner distributors to maintain consistent product offerings throughout all seasons. The Purchasing Manager supervises the Procurement Specialist and reports to the Assistant Director of Wholesale.

Wholesale Purchasing Manager Responsibilities (Include but are not limited to):

  • Oversee all daily purchasing activities to maintain optimal inventory levels, minimize waste, and control COGS to meet budget targets and financial objectives
  • Develop seasonal purchasing calendars and manage harvest-to-order programs to ensure year-round product availability and maximize freshness
  • Build and maintain positive working relationships with vendors, farm partners, and regional food hubs to ensure year-round product availability and consistent supply during off-seasons
  • Implement cost-saving initiatives while maintaining quality standards and food safety compliance
  • Manage product recalls and quality control processes for all incoming products, coordinating with suppliers and internal teams as needed
  • Supervise the Procurement Specialist, providing daily guidance and support

Qualifications

  • 3-5 years of purchasing or procurement experience, preferably in food service or agricultural industry
  • Strong financial acumen with demonstrated experience overseeing budgets and cost control
  • Bachelor's degree in Business, Supply Chain Management, or related field
  • Knowledge of local food systems and sustainable agriculture
  • Fluency in Spanish
